Foster Open Communication
Encourage Honesty and Transparency
A productive environment begins with clear lines of communication. Employees should feel at ease sharing their ideas, feedback, or concerns without fear of retribution. Managers should be willing to listen and be attentive to feedback.
Action Tips:
Schedule regular one-onone meetings
Use tools for anonymous feedback such as Suggestion Boxes or surveys
Promote open-door policies
Use Collaborative Tools
Make use of tools like Slack, Microsoft Teams, or Asana to streamline communication and keep everyone on the same team. An easy, transparent communication will help prevent misunderstandings and improves teamwork.

Promote Work-Life Balance
Encourage Regular Working Hours
A team that is overworked is a disengaged team. Encourage employees to take breaks, make use of their vacation days, and switch off after hours.
Action Tips:
Set realistic deadlines
Be wary of emails sent after office hours.
Health days, or mental health days
Support Hybrid and Remote Options
Flexible work models have become indispensable in the modern workplace. Giving employees autonomy over the location and time they work improves productivity and morale.

Support Employee Well-being
Prioritize Mental Health
A truly encouraging workplace will go beyond just productivity, it also safeguards the psychological and physical well-being of the employees.
Action Tips:
Provide counseling services or EAP programs.
Create mental health awareness workshops
Make mental health-related days a thing without stigma
Develop Healthy Habits
Encourage healthy ways of living by integrating wellness programs within the workplace culture.
Action Tips:
Host walking meetings or yoga sessions
Healthy snacks and fitness reimbursements
Introduce wellness challenges for your company
